Huawei Mate 40 Pro is slightly better than the Motorola Edge 30 Neo, having a 90.9 score against 83.1. Although it's the best in this comparison, Huawei Mate 40 Pro's design is older, thicker and heavier than the Motorola Edge 30 Neo. Both phones in our current comparison include Android operating system, but Huawei Mate 40 Pro has an older 10 version and Motorola Edge 30 Neo has Android 12.
Huawei Mate 40 Pro features a bit more vivid display than Motorola Edge 30 Neo, because it has a little bit bigger display, a higher 1334 x 2772 resolution and a just a little more pixels per inch of display. The Huawei Mate 40 Pro counts with a little faster processor than Motorola Edge 30 Neo, and although they both have a Octa-Core processor, the Huawei Mate 40 Pro also has 2 GB more RAM.
The Huawei Mate 40 Pro counts with a much greater memory capacity for games and applications than Motorola Edge 30 Neo, because it has 128 GB more internal memory. The Huawei Mate 40 Pro has a little bit better camera than Motorola Edge 30 Neo, because although it has a way worse 50 megapixels resolution camera and a smaller aperture which is not good for shooting photos and video in low-light situations, it also counts with a way better (4K) video resolution.
The Huawei Mate 40 Pro counts with a little longer battery lifetime than Motorola Edge 30 Neo, because it has 4400mAh of battery capacity instead of 4020mAh.
